Sit In A Comfortable Position Which Allows Your Spine To Be Straight And Erect. Offer A Prayer From Deep Within Your Heart.How To Do Mantra MeditationIf You Are Doing A Mantra That Has One Syllable, Such As OM, Begin By Concentrating On The Rhythm Of Your Breath. Say To Yourself OM As You Inhale, Then As You Exhale Count. Inhale OM, Exhale One, Inhale OM, Exhale Two, And So On Until The Number Ten, And Then Start Over Again.For Longer Mantras Such As The Mantra So Hum, Begin With Deep, Relaxed Breathing, Calming The Mind And The Body. Deeply Connect To The Rhythm And Absorb The Rhythm Of Breath. On The Inhalation, Mentally Repeat So, And On The Exhalation, Mentally Repeat Hum. Flow With The Silent Sound And Breath, And Allowing The Sound To Become One With Your Consciousness, Visualizing Life Force Energy Moving Into Your Body And Down Your Spine When You Inhale, And Energy Flowing Up The Spine When You Exhale.Enjoy The Practice Of This Mantra Technique Without Requiring Yourself To Achieve Anything. Enjoy The Process And In Time Your Breath And Mantra Will Become One.
